Does blood pressure rise during pregnancy?

Blood pressure will rise during pregnancy. Pregnancy-induced hypertension is also harmful to the fetus. Due to the reduced blood supply to the placenta, it can slow the growth of the fetus or even cause stillbirth. It can also cause placental abruption, which seriously threatens the lives of mother and child. Therefore, young married women whose blood pressure is usually above 21.33/14.67 kPa (160/110 mmHg) are generally not suitable for pregnancy.

What to do if pregnant women have high blood pressure

Generally speaking, there are two situations that cause hypertension in pregnant women, one is physiological factors; the other is pathological factors. But no matter what factor it is, it increases the risk during childbirth. Therefore, once pregnant women find that their blood pressure is high, they must do the following three things.

1. Strengthen prenatal examinations: According to the rules, prenatal examinations usually start 3 months after pregnancy, once a month before 7 months of pregnancy, once every two weeks during 8-9 months of pregnancy, and once a week in the last month of pregnancy. Pregnant women with high blood pressure should increase the frequency of prenatal examinations. It is best to have a check-up at least once a month before the seventh month of pregnancy, and once a week after the seventh month of pregnancy. When the due date is close, hospitalization should be carried out early.
